Technological Innovations Amplifying Thematic Experiences
The leap from traditional slot machines to modern digital platforms has facilitated complex graphics, immersive sound design, and interactive features that bring themes to life. Developers leverage cutting-edge technologies like HTML5, 3D rendering, and augmented reality to innovate within this space. Notably, many leading operators incorporate visual storytelling, character animations, and bonus features aligned with themes, which elevates the gaming experience.
A notable innovation is the integration of narrative-driven bonus rounds—such as adventure quests or mythological tales—that engage players actively. For example, mythologically themed slots often feature mini-games inspired by ancient stories, thus deepening engagement through cultural storytelling.

Rethinking Authenticity and Cultural Representation
As themes become more sophisticated, industry professionals emphasize authentic representation to respect cultural symbols and storytelling traditions. Misappropriation can lead to negative perceptions, impacting both user trust and brand integrity. Forward-thinking developers collaborate with cultural experts to craft respectful, accurate representations that enhance player immersion without perpetuating stereotypes.
Authentic themes also provide opportunities for educational engagement—players learn about different mythologies or histories as they play, enriching the gaming experience beyond mere entertainment.
